Output d8099c8e3bf5a2897943288162def22587778477ea11af21a81b53c47738f716:0

value
34000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a68dc3aa55a4152d80de3752ab6d1cfa4fc82c5f OP_EQUALVERIFY OP_CHECKSIG
address
1GBezoUh6xQ62hqLYLFFDkHPu7ihsFwbAp
transaction
d8099c8e3bf5a2897943288162def22587778477ea11af21a81b53c47738f716
spent
true